Patriots offensive coordinator Bill O’Brien and Tom Brady went after each other on the sidelines and “nearly” came to blows. Brian Hoyer stood in front of Brady to fend off O’Brien. Receivers coach Chad O’Shea and Belichick eventually restrained O’Brien. Just a few minutes later both Brady and O’Brien were seen reviewing plays together. There was no way the two would have actually fought, but you have to respect Bill O’Brien for not backing down to Brady.
